Product: 2-isopropylmalate synthase
Products: NA
Alternate protein names: Alpha-IPM synthase; Alpha-isopropylmalate synthase

Specific function: Catalyzes the condensation of the acetyl group of acetyl-CoA with 3-methyl-2-oxobutanoate (2-oxoisovalerate) to form 3-carboxy-3-hydroxy-4-methylpentanoate (2-isopropylmalate)
